    Quote Originally Posted by Jokerz79 View Post
    I was watching the House of Hammer trailer and remembered the rumor Armie Hammer was considered for Batman in the George Miller Justice League. Could imagine if WB had a film with both Ezra and Armie in it?
    Not just considered, he was cast in the role, had his own suit, and had even moved to Australia right before the movie was canceled. That movie was one of the earliest examples of a superhero film being canceled so far into production and might have been the record-holder until Batgirl. Things would be a lot different if that film were released. Wonder if George Miller would ever try again with a DC project.

    The truth about NXIVM and Allison Mack's role in the org were very much secrets until 2017 when loads of exposes and articles started coming out about the cult. Smallville was over and in its place was the Arrowverse, and Mack was not doing much acting aside from some scattered TV appearances. Not saying you're wrong, people might have been defending her, but it wasn't a couple rumors online here and there that kept coming until the full truth was revealed. In one fell swoop, the truth of NXIVM was exposed, evidence was provided, and people were named, after being kept under wraps for so long. With the Ezra stuff, we are finding things out incrementally, which gives people the freedom to be selective and choose what to believe or not to believe. And since some stuff in this case has been proven false and originated from shadier sources, it makes sense. If Ezra would get the same level of coverage NXIVM and Mack did, there would probably be less division. But personally I haven't seen anything outright defending Ezra at all.
